Cafés in India have rapidly evolved after the coffee shop explosion at the beginning of this decade, however, now it is all about differentiation. So you have international chains rubbing shoulders with hip ‘Third-wave’ roasters who use the latest equipment to brew Indian grown beans. Expectedly, the workhorse chai has jumped into foray as well, and Tea Trails has been one of its trailblazers. The Mathurs who are behind Tea Trail brand have cleverly crafted their offerings - tea selection travels far and wide, from South African Rooibos to Argentinian Yerba Mate. Restraining exotica eats feature familiar Vada Pav and Kathi Rolls with subtle novelties like a Burmese Tea Salad and Tea-Marbled Eggs. Remarkably, the formula behind the success of Tea Trails lies in the Filter Kaapi obsession of Chennai promising a great time ahead for tea lovers.
